Locate your main water stopcock and turn it off completely. This isolates the water supply to your property. Open a cold water tap downstairs to drain residual water from the pipes and relieve pressure in the system.

The Harvey HV3 is designed specifically to use block salt, which is cleaner and easier to manage than tablet salt. Open the front lid of the Harvey HV3. Step 3: Install the Bypass Valve Harvey HV3

The first blocks you load will dissolve rapidly to make up a stock of brine solution. Additional blocks can be placed on top of the first blocks as space becomes available.
